164.300 Purpose of state universities and colleges. The purpose of the state universities and colleges is to give instruction at the college <br>level, in residence and through extension study, in academic, vocational and professional <br>subjects and in the science and art of teaching, including professional ethics, to conduct <br>training schools, field service and research, and to render such supplemental services as <br>conducting libraries and museums, dormitories, farms, recreational facilities and offering <br>instruction in such general and cultural subjects as constitute a part of their curricula. Effective: October 1, 1942 <br>History: Recodified 1942 Ky. Acts ch. 208, sec. 1, effective October 1, 1942, from Ky. Stat. sec. 4527-38.
